Narrow moat supported by strong branded franchises and live-service dynamics that create durable player engagement but face competitive pressures and licensing risk.

Electronic Arts Inc
Competitive Advantages

Network Effects

Live-service titles and large player communities (e.g., Apex Legends’ multi‑million player base and EA’s large player network) generate self-reinforcing engagement, content ecosystems, and esports/media opportunities that amplify retention and monetization. High Switching Costs

Account‑level progression, cross‑progression and platform‑linked purchases bind players to EA accounts and titles, raising friction for switching by preserving purchased cosmetics, currencies and long‑term progression. Intangible Assets

Large, globally recognized franchise portfolio (EA Sports franchises, Apex Legends, The Sims, Battlefield) and exclusive league/athlete relationships provide differentiated, hard-to-replicate content and monetization pathways. In the world of digital entertainment, Electronic Arts Inc., commonly known as EA, stands as a towering figure in the gaming industry. Founded in 1982 by Trip Hawkins, the company has evolved from a small studio catering to home computers into a global powerhouse that shapes how millions engage with interactive entertainment. EA’s strategy integrates both creativity and strategy, allowing it to establish a formidable presence across various gaming genres. Understanding its audience's pulse, EA has harnessed beloved franchises like FIFA, Madden NFL, and The Sims to capture the hearts of gamers worldwide. These game titles are not just products; they become part of cultural phenomena, distinguished by immersive gameplay and rich storytelling that hooks players for the long haul. EA’s business model is deeply entwined with the shifting dynamics of the industry, embracing digital transformation and pioneering new revenue streams. The company adeptly balances traditional video game sales with a robust digital sales model, encompassing downloadable content (DLC), in-game purchases, and subscription services like EA Play. As gaming becomes more connected, EA capitalizes on online multiplayer experiences and live services that continuously engage users and drive recurring revenue. This approach reflects a keen understanding of evolving consumer behaviors and the rising demand for online-first, community-driven content. By leveraging its intellectual properties and resilient digital strategy, EA ensures overarching growth and a consistent flow of revenue, positioning itself as a lynchpin in the competitive gaming landscape.

The Power of Economic Moat

Our research into Economic Moat performance spans the past 10 years and focuses on companies with a wide economic moat. For this analysis, we calculated the average stock price returns of these companies, comparing them to the performance of the S&P 500 index over the same period.

The results were compelling: wide moat stocks achieved a remarkable +645% average return, compared to +188% for the broader market. This difference highlights the long-term benefits of investing in businesses that can maintain their market position and pricing power over time.

Note: This research does not account for survivorship bias. Past performance is not indicative of future results.
